Why do industrial tools producers wrestle with enterprise transformation?


Industrial OEMs and enterprises are feeling the strain to ship smarter merchandise and capabilities sooner than ever. Increasingly, these capabilities are constructed on a basis of intricate industrial purposes empowering linked tools as a service.

The previous decade for industrial OEMs has seen a dramatic rise within the want for enterprise transformation with a view to allow income preservation and development in the long run. The SaaS mannequin, on the OEM or distributor stage (DSaaS), has develop into a distinguished method for organisations to maintain present and purchase new untouched market share, both straight or not directly. Many OEMs and enterprises of various tier ranges have realised this chance and have already began investing on this route. Following this pattern, GE Digital launched GE Predix, Hitachi established Vantara, and Siemens developed Mindsphere, amongst others.

However why do OEMs want an IoT technique?

Based on McKinsey, industrial OEMs are in a extremely productive interval utilizing IoT in operational optimisation, built-in good methods, and asset efficiency administration, all with a goal market dimension of $3 trillion by 2030.

To outlive and thrive on this new period of business revolution, OEMs should begin delivering smarter merchandise or tools that integrates the IoT to develop into future prepared and shield market share, maximising the worth of system information to higher help shoppers and incorporate new product improvements. With insights into how your tools performs and the way guarantee prices happen, you possibly can successfully management the opex. And that isn’t all.

The worth of good tools goes past value management and asset administration. For industrial OEMs, the core competencies are steadily shifting from hardware-centric to software-led providers. With hovering world competitors and growing ROI expectations, new benchmarks are fading quickly.

Industrial IoT and enterprise area cloud open the door to providing newer income streams that deliver better recurring cashflow than a standard single-time buy mannequin. These digital providers could vary from asset efficiency monitoring, asset distant monitoring and discipline ops to superior enterprise fashions corresponding to equipment-as-a-service.

OEMs’ adoption problem

Within the McKinsey B2B IoT Survey, greater than 90% of respondents revealed issue in incorporating all six parts (connectivity, integration, cybersecurity, interoperability, confidentiality and system (AI/ML) intelligence) of seamless IoT adoption.

CXO-level challenges

Growing a method for enterprise mannequin transition by means of IoT is advanced, and executing it’s even more durable. Constructing bespoke purposes by yourself can backfire, main many CXOs or determination makers at world OEMs to search for a trusted expertise associate that may speed up the event of scalable and dependable IoT providers.

Many OEMs and enterprises face vital challenges in making this occur. Even when they have already got edge IoT information in hand, their objectives of delivering purposes corresponding to distant monitoring, predictive upkeep, discipline service purposes and good merchandise are blocked. Why? As a result of the underlying expertise is advanced and requires loads of specialty abilities, time, finances – and danger. The rise in stage of complexity with every consecutive part of utility improvement yields the next probability of failure at initiation.

If an OEM doesn’t take motion right now, it’s inevitable that their opponents will— and far sooner. Each the dangers of not taking motion and the advantages of IoT adoption are too large to disregard.

Purchase or construct an IoT platform, why only one isn’t adequate?

Regardless of the advantages of standard strategies to develop an IoT platform (In-house improvement and IoT platforms), they finally result in a purchaser’s remorse for OEMs. Choose any of the approaches, and you’ll get a partial resolve for core challenges within the expertise adoption.

An IoT platform supplies you with sooner time to market and proves to be cost-effective. Nonetheless, it locks you in a single atmosphere with restricted flexibility and misfitting customisation (a one-size-fits-all method). Conversely, the in-house improvement method provides you flexibility and customisation in response to your corporation wants, however it will definitely results in a dead-end with gigantic capex, slower time-to-market, ability scarcity, and bleeding ROI.
